Abstract

Leadership not only focuses on directing people to achieve desired results, but also involves understanding work motivation, establishing a positive organizational culture, and improving the performance of organizational members. Effective leadership can improve the motivation and performance of organizational members while establishing a positive work culture. Conversely, leadership that lacks support can lead to a lack of morale and ineffective organizational behavior. The implications are critical to the success and continuity of an organization. The case study method was used in this research to investigate in depth how specific leadership styles influence work culture, motivation, collaboration and performance at Kemberin . This approach provides a comprehensive framework for analyzing and interpreting the data obtained. The purpose of this research is to understand how leadership impacts work culture, motivation, collaboration and performance at Kemberin. It is expected that the results of the study can provide a deep understanding of the importance of the role of leadership in shaping effective patterns of behavior in the organizational environment. The strategic implications of the research findings are expected to help improve organizational performance and efficiency in the Ministry of Industry as well as make a positive contribution to the understanding of leadership concepts globally.
